Summary of the Austrian Driver's License System
In Austria, the driver's license system follows rigid regulations to make sure road safety. The country's licensing structure is divided into numerous categories depending on the kind of lorry. Here are the primary classifications:
License CategoryCar TypeMinimum AgeAMotorcycle24 (or 20 with a two-year A1 experience)A1Light motorbike16BAutomobile18BECar with trailer (as much as 3.5 tons)18CHeavy truck21CEHeavy truck with trailer21DBus24DEBus with trailer24Step-by-Step Process to Apply for an Austrian Driver's License1. Eligibility Check
To make an application for a driver's license in Austria, you need to satisfy the list below requirements:
Be at least the minimum age for the preferred license classification.Have a legitimate residency permit if you are not an EU/EEA resident.Be medically fit to drive, verified through a health evaluation.2. Register in Driving School
For most categories, registering in a recognized driving school is obligatory. In the driving school, you'll learn more about traffic guidelines, safe driving practices, and take both theoretical and practical lessons.
3. Theory Test
After finishing the needed theoretical lessons, you'll need to pass a theory test, which includes multiple-choice concerns based on Austrian traffic laws and signs. This test can be taken in a number of languages.
4. Practical Driving Lessons
Once you pass the theory test, you will need to finish useful driving lessons. Each classification requires a specific variety of driving hours, where you will learn protective driving and the abilities required for the road.
License CategoryNeeded Theoretical LessonsNeeded Practical LessonsA1612A1164B3212C2024D20305. Practical Driving Test
After completing the needed lessons, you will be eligible for the practical driving test. This typically includes demonstrating your capability to operate an automobile securely and abide by all traffic laws. The test is performed by a main examiner.

8. Issuance of License
When your application is authorized, you will get your Austrian driver's license. The basic license stands for 15 years, after which it requires to be renewed.

Can I drive in Austria with a foreign driver's license?
Yes, ÖSterreichischen Führerscheinantrag individuals from the EU/EEA can drive with their foreign licenses. Nevertheless, non-EU nationals might require an International Driving Permit (IDP) together with their home nation license for as much as six months.
2. How long does it require to get an Austrian driver's license?
The timeline can differ considerably depending on the driving school, personal availability for lessons, and how rapidly you can schedule your tests. On average, it might take three to 6 months.
3. What happens if I stop working the theory or useful test?
You can retake the theory test after a waiting duration of at least two weeks, while dry runs can usually be retaken after a month. Each retake may involve extra fees.
